/* CSS Document */
/* CSS Document */
html{
	height:100%;
	}
body,ul,li,ol,p,h1,h2,h3,h4,h5,h6,form,fieldset,table,td,img,div,dl,dt,input{
	margin:0;padding:0;
	}
*{margin:0;padding:0;list-style:none;border:none;}
/* 焦点图 水平滚动
------------------------------ */
#divSmallBox{overflow:hidden;*display:inline;*zoom:1;width:10px;height:10px;margin:0 5px;border-radius:10px;background:#ffffff;}
#playBox{ width:625px; height:347px; margin:0px auto; background:#333; position:relative; overflow:hidden;}
#playBox .oUlplay { width:99999px; position:absolute; left:0; top:0;}
#playBox .oUlplay li{ float:left;}
#playBox .pre{ cursor:pointer; width:45px; height:45px; background:url(../xscimages/l.png) no-repeat; position:absolute; top:150px; left:10px; z-index:10;}
#playBox .next{ cursor:pointer; width:45px; height:45px; background:url(../xscimages/r.png) no-repeat; position:absolute; top:150px; right:10px; z-index:10;}
#playBox .smalltitle {width:625px; height:10px; position:absolute; bottom:15px; z-index:10}
#playBox .smalltitle ul{ width:120px; margin:0 auto;}
#playBox .smalltitle ul li{ width:10px; height:10px; margin:0 5px; border-radius:10px; background:#ffffff; float:left; overflow:hidden;*display:inline;*zoom:1;}
#playBox .smalltitle .thistitle{ background:#69aaec;}

/*
.slide_x .list p{position:absolute;bottom:0;left:0;width:100%;height:24px;color:#eee;font:12px/24px "\5b8b\4f53";text-indent:12px;
filter:progid:DXImageTransform.Microsoft.gradient(enabled='true',startColorstr='#99000000',endColorstr='#99000000');background:rgba(0,0,0,0.6);}
.slide_x .btn{overflow:hidden;position:absolute;bottom:4px;right:6px;}
.slide_x .btn li{float:left;width:16px;height:16px;margin:0 0 0 10px;border-radius:2px;background:#eee;color:#333;font:11px/16px Tahoma;text-align:center;cursor:pointer;}
.slide_x .btn .selected{background:#f30;color:#fff;}
.slide_x .minus,
.slide_x .plus{position:absolute;top:110px;width:40px;height:50px;background-image:url(../xscimages/control.png);background-repeat:no-repeat;text-align:center;cursor:pointer;}
.slide_x .minus{left:0;background-position:0 0;}
.slide_x .plus{right:0;background-position:-40px 0;}
.slide_x .minus:hover{background-position:0 -50px;}
.slide_x .plus:hover{background-position:-40px -50px;}
*/
a{
	text-decoration:none;
	outline:none;
	color:#000;
	}
a:hover{
	color:#f00;
	text-decoration:none;
	outline:none;
	}
img
{
border:0px;}
.clear
{
clear:none;
}
body{
	font-size:12px;
	font-family:Microsoft Yahei;
	height:100%;
	background-color:#F0F0F0;
	
	}

#boxbox{
	width:100%;
	margin:0 auto;
	padding:0px;
	
}
#box{
	width:1000px;
	margin:0 auto;
	padding:0px;
	height:1000px;
}
#box100{
	width:1000px;
	margin:0 auto;
	padding:0px;

}
#box1{
	width:1000px;
	margin:0 auto;
	padding:0px;
	background:#fbfbfb;
	min-height:540px;
	height:100%;
}
#top{
	width:975px;
	margin:0 auto;
	padding:0px;
	height:65px;
	background-image:url(../xscimages/top.fw.png);
	background-repeat:no-repeat;
	text-align:right;
	padding-top:30px;
	padding-right:25px;
}
#top1{
	width:975px;
	margin:0 auto;
	padding:0px;
	height:65px;

	background-repeat:no-repeat;
	text-align:right;
	padding-top:30px;
	padding-right:25px;
}
#menu
{
background-image:url(../xscimages/menu.fw.png);
height:67px;
}
.menu {
width:1000px; 
margin:0 auto;
padding:0px;
}
.menu ul {
padding:0; 
margin:0;
list-style-type: none;
}
.menu ul li {
float:left;
position:relative;
width:90px; 
text-align:center;


}
.menu ul li a {
display:block; 
text-decoration:none; 
margin:0px;
height:67px; 
color:#000; 
line-height:67px; 
font-size:18px;
}
.menu ul li a:hover {
display:block; 
text-decoration:none;
margin:0px;
height:67px; 
color:#000; 
line-height:67px; 
font-size:18px;
}

#foot
{
background-color:#F0F0F0;
height:135px;
}
.foot {
width:1000px; 
margin:0 auto;
padding:0px;
color:#000;
height:135px;
line-height:135px;
text-align:center;
font-size:12px;
}
.foot img {


padding-top:10px;

}
#center
{
width:1000px;
padding-top:10px;
}
#center ul li
{/* height:242px; */float:left;display:block;margin-right:14px;}

.center_text{
padding:0; 
margin:0;
height:242px;
border-bottom:1px solid #BCD253;
 text-overflow:ellipsis; white-space:nowrap; overflow:hidden;
}
.center_text a {
height:40px; 
color:#000;
line-height:40px; 
font-size:12px;
}
.center_text  a:hover {
height:40px; 
color:#f00; 
line-height:40px; 
font-size:12px;
}

.center_text1{
padding:0; 
margin:0;
width:248px;
}
.center_text1 img{
padding-left:15px;
}
.center_text1 a {
height:40px; 
color:#fff;
line-height:40px; 
font-size:12px;
}
.center_text1  a:hover { 
height:40px; 
color:#f00; 
line-height:40px; 
font-size:12px;
}


/*思想教育*/
.sxjy_text01
{border:1px solid #DADADA; width:194px; font-size:14px; margin:13px; height:24px; line-height:24px;  background-color:#FFF;}
.sxjy_text01 img{ padding:0px 5px;}	
.sxjy_text02
{width:194px; margin:13px; height:24px;font-size:14px; line-height:24px; }
.sxjy_text02 img{ padding:0px 5px;}	
.sxjy_text03
{width:587px; float:right; display:block; margin:0px; padding:0px; border-bottom:1px solid #B9B9B9;border-left:1px solid #B9B9B9;border-right:1px solid #B9B9B9; margin-right:91px;background-color:#FFF; margin-top:-170px; padding:20px;}
.sxjy_text04
{height:28px; line-height:28px; border-bottom:1px dashed #DBD2D2;margin:0px; padding:10px 10px 0px 10px;}
.sxjy_text05
{line-height:28px;margin:0px; padding:0px; font-size:12px;}
.sxjy_text06 /*当前位置*/
{font-size:14px; vertical-align:middle; height:20px; line-height:20px;width:1000px; margin:0px auto;color:#000; padding:10px 30px; color:#717171;}


/*机构简介*/

.jgjj_text01
{width:194px; font-size:14px; margin-top:-60px; height:24px; line-height:24px; font-size:24px;color:#000; text-align:right; padding-right:60px; letter-spacing:2px;}
.jgjj_text02
{width:194px; font-size:14px; margin-top:0px; height:24px; line-height:24px; font-size:14px;color:#000; text-align:right; padding-right:60px; margin:5px 0px 20px 0px; }
#cent{
	width: 100%;
	margin: 0;
}
#cent li{
	width: 100%;
}
#cent a  {
	display: block; height:28px; line-height:28px; border-bottom:1px dashed #DBD2D2;margin:0px;
}